Hardscape construction services involve creating durable, functional outdoor features that enhance the usability and aesthetic appeal of a property. This typically includes installing elements such as patios, walkways, retaining walls, driveways, and outdoor stairs. These features are designed to withstand outdoor conditions and provide long-lasting solutions for outdoor living spaces. Skilled contractors often use a variety of materials like concrete, stone, brick, and pavers to ensure that each installation meets the specific needs and style preferences of the property owner.
One of the primary benefits of hardscape construction is addressing issues related to uneven terrain, poor drainage, and erosion. By incorporating features like retaining walls and properly laid pathways, property owners can prevent soil movement and water damage, creating safer and more accessible outdoor areas. Additionally, hardscaping can help define different zones within a yard, providing clear pathways and designated spaces for activities, which can improve the overall functionality of the landscape.

The overview below groups typical Hardscape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Snohomish County,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Paving and Patios - The cost for paving and patio installation typically ranges from $8 to $20 per square foot, depending on materials and design complexity. For example, a 200-square-foot patio may cost between $1,600 and $4,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Retaining Walls - Installing retaining walls generally costs between $20 and $45 per square foot, influenced by wall height and material choice. A 50-foot long wall might range from $1,000 to $2,250. Prices vary based on site conditions and design specifications.
Driveway Construction - Hardscape driveway costs typically fall between $10 and $30 per square foot, depending on materials such as concrete, pavers, or asphalt. For a standard 600-square-foot driveway, expect estimates from $6,000 to $18,000. Local contractors can assess project scope for accurate pricing.
Stone and Brick Features - Creating stone or brick features usually ranges from $15 to $40 per square foot, influenced by material quality and complexity. For example, a small brick walkway might cost around $1,200 to $2,500. Prices are affected by project size and design intricacies.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
